Output fdcfa9023f03003780aec4f6383c48feca1b40bfb24a204d4ae03f86213a3183:19

value
8759545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 801f5a07bd7a590767cbdcdce1ae81dc7004229e OP_EQUAL
address
3DNTyT7SAB28YEmkk9s3kdL8JiTMTCPpx3
transaction
fdcfa9023f03003780aec4f6383c48feca1b40bfb24a204d4ae03f86213a3183
spent
true